People inspect an oil tanker truck set ablaze during recent clashes between Yemeni southern separatists and government forces near Aden, Yemen, Friday, Aug. 30, 2019. Yemen's civil war started in 2014 when Shiite Houthi rebels overran the capital, Sanaa, and much of the country's north. A Saudi-led coalition of mostly Arab states intervened a year later to try and restore President Mansour Abed Rabbo Hadi to power. (AP PhotoWail al-Qubaty)

Chief Nji Moussa Njikam, of the Bamoun Kingdom in the United States, walks on the shore of Buckroe Beach, Va., before the start of a sunrise service early Saturday, Aug. 24, 2019, in Virginia. The event included a spiritual cleansing and African Naming ceremony presented by African Queen Mothers. This year marks the 400th anniversary of the arrival of enslaved Africans to what is now the U.S. state of Virginia. (Jonathon GruenkeThe Daily Press via AP)

A woman walks past protesters marching in the rain in Hong Kong, Sunday, Aug. 25, 2019. The protests were set off by extradition legislation that would have allowed suspects to be sent to mainland China to face trial and expanded to general concerns that China is chipping away at the rights of Hong Kong residents. One of some 300 hundred sheep leaps from a truck for this weekend's annual Soldier Hollow Classic Sheepdog Championship Wednesday, Aug. 28, 2019, in Midway, Utah. Handlers will send their dogs to herd sheep, via command, from a hilltop downward, through gates, and eventually into a corral in front of the stands. This year, the 2019 Soldier Hollow Classic will host 34 handlers and 43 dogs representing the United States, Scotland, South Africa, Switzerland, and Canada. This group includes both women and men, and handlers that range in age from those in their 20s to senior citizens. (AP PhotoRick Bowmer)
